Mazda MX-5 Miata Brake Vacuum Pump Replacement Cost
The average cost for a Mazda MX-5 Miata Brake Vacuum Pump Replacement is between $622 and $667.
Labor costs are estimated between $98 and $143 while parts are typically priced around $524.
This range does not include taxes and fees, and does not factor in your unique location. Related repairs may also be needed.
